随着互联网技术的不断发展,前端框架的应用越来越广泛。bootstrap是一款开源的前端框架,提供了丰富的css和javascript组件,可以帮助开发者快速构建具有响应式布局的网站和web应用程序。在php编程中,使用bootstrap可以提高页面的用户体验和可读性,本文将介绍如何在php编程中使用bootstrap的方法和技巧。
下载bootstrap首先,需要从官网(https://getbootstrap.com)下载bootstrap的最新版本。一般来说,我们会下载一个已经打包好的文件,其中包含了css,javascript和字体文件。
引入bootstrap文件将下载好的文件解压后,将css和javascript文件夹中的文件拷贝到你的网站工程中的对应目录下。在php文件中引入bootstrap的css和javascript文件:
<link rel="stylesheet" href="path/to/bootstrap.css"><script src="path/to/bootstrap.js"></script>
这样就可以在页面中使用bootstrap提供的全部组件和样式了。
使用bootstrap组件bootstrap提供了丰富的组件,可以帮助开发者快速构建网站和web应用程序。下面介绍几个常用的bootstrap组件:
(1)导航栏
导航栏是网站的重要组成部分,bootstrap提供了丰富的导航栏组件。以下是一个基本的导航栏:
<nav class="navbar navbar-expand-lg navbar-light bg-light"> <a class="navbar-brand" href="#">logo</a> <button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arnav" aria-controls="navbarnav" aria-expanded="false" aria-label="toggle navigation"> <span class="navbar-toggler-icon"></span> </button> <div class="collapse navbar-collapse" id="navbarnav"> <ul class="navbar-nav"> <li class="nav-item active"> <a class="nav-link" href="#">home</a> </li> <li class="nav-item"> <a class="nav-link" href="#">about</a> </li> <li class="nav-item"> <a class="nav-link" href="#">services</a> </li> <li class="nav-item"> <a class="nav-link" href="#">contact</a> </li> </ul> </div></nav>
(2)按钮
按钮是bootstrap提供的重要组件之一,可以使用以下代码创建一个按钮:
<button type="button" class="btn btn-primary">primary</button><button type="button" class="btn btn-secondary">secondary</button><button type="button" class="btn btn-success">success</button><button type="button" class="btn btn-danger">danger</button><button type="button" class="btn btn-warning">warning</button><button type="button" class="btn btn-info">info</button><button type="button" class="btn btn-light">light</button><button type="button" class="btn btn-dark">dark</button>
按钮可以通过设置不同的颜色和大小来满足不同的需求。
(3)表格
使用bootstrap可以轻松地创建漂亮的表格。以下是一个基本的表格的代码:
<table class="table"> <thead> <tr> <th scope="col">#</th> <th scope="col">first</th> <th scope="col">last</th> <th scope="col">handle</th> </tr> </thead> <tbody> <tr> <th scope="row">1</th> <td>mark</td> <td>otto</td> <td>@mdo</td> </tr> <tr> <th scope="row">2</th> <td>jacob</td> <td>thornton</td> <td>@fat</td> </tr> <tr> <th scope="row">3</th> <td>larry</td> <td>the bird</td> <td>@twitter</td> </tr> </tbody></table>
(4)表单
bootstrap提供了丰富的表单组件,以下是一个基本的表单:
<form> <div class="form-group"> <label for="exampleinputemail1">email address</label> <input type="email" class="form-control" id="exampleinputemail1" aria-describedby="emailhelp"> <small id="emailhelp" class="form-text text-muted">we'll never share your email with anyone else.</small> </div> <div class="form-group"> <label for="exampleinputpassword1">password</label> <input type="password" class="form-control" id="exampleinputpassword1"> </div> <div class="form-group form-check"> <input type="checkbox" class="form-check-input" id="examplecheck1"> <label class="form-check-label" for="examplecheck1">check me out</label> </div> <button type="submit" class="btn btn-primary">submit</button></form>
响应式网页设计bootstrap还提供了响应式网页设计的支持。开发者可以使用bootstrap的grid系统来设置网页的布局。以下是一个简单的例子:
<div class="container"> <div class="row"> <div class="col-sm-4">1 of 3</div> <div class="col-sm-4">2 of 3</div> <div class="col-sm-4">3 of 3</div> </div></div>
在上面的例子中,页面被分成三列,当网页的屏幕宽度发生变化时,这三列的宽度也会自动调整。
总结:
本文介绍了如何使用bootstrap在php编程中创建漂亮的网站和web应用程序,包括下载和引入bootstrap文件、使用bootstrap组件、响应式网页设计等。当然,bootstrap提供了众多的样式和组件,希望开发者们可以在实践中充分利用这些组件,提高开发效率,为用户创造更好的体验。
以上就是如何在php编程中使用bootstrap?的详细内容。